摘    要:为了满足小型化、多频带的要求,该文基于ISM2.4GHz频带内具有最好的带宽特性的Bh天线,采用L型槽加载技术设计了一款用于ISM和UNNI频段的双频天线.首先采用传输线理论方法,对Bh天线的主要参数进行了分析和研究;然后对L型槽加载进行了原理性的说明.为了验证天线的性能,采用AnsoftHFSS软件对天线进行仿真,仿真结果表明,天线辐射性能达到了预期要求,与同类天线相比,在效率、辐射增益方面有更好的性能,而且,更加紧凑的天线尺寸使得该型天线应用前景更广.

Abstract:To meet the small and multi-band requirements,the authors proposed a new dual-band antenna used for ISM and UNNI bands based on the Bh antenna,which has the best bandwidth for single-band operation within the ISM band and the L slot loading was also adopted. The key parameters of the Bh antenna were firstly analyzed using the transfer line method. And then the L slot loading method was discussed briefly. To validate the antenna's performance,Ansoft HFSS was adopted to simulate the antenna. The simulation results show that the antenna has achieved the expected performane~ Comparing with the same kind of the antenna,it not only has noticeable performance in the radiation efficiency and antenna gain,but also has a compacted size,which makes it have a wider application prospect .
